What do you use chloroform for?

Chloroform was historically used as an anesthetic but is no longer used in that manner due to its toxicity. It is now mainly used as a solvent in laboratories for various purposes, such as extracting organic compounds. It is important to handle chloroform with caution due to its health hazards.


Who is the discoverer of chloroform?

Chloroform was discovered by Samuel Guthrie in 1831.
